The Forge of Souls [52.5, 89.4] is the first wing of the Frozen Halls instances in Icecrown Citadel, released in patch 3.3. The Forge is a massive production facility that contains soul grinders, the latest foul construct in the Lich King's arsenal.

Queuing for the Forge of Souls in the Dungeon Finder requires level 80 and that one's gear have an average item level of 180.

Background

Serving as the first wing in this expansive dungeon, the Forge of Souls will quickly put players to the test of carving through the Scourge stronghold into deeper, more treacherous locations. Jaina will command Alliance forces, and Sylvanas will direct Horde forces. The goal is to ruin the twisted engines known as soul grinders found in this portion of the citadel, and then players can advance — that is, if the Horde and Alliance forces can overcome the foes who confront them.

For many years, champions among the races of Azeroth have stood against the Lich King only to be slaughtered mercilessly and forced to serve in his army of undead horrors. In his ongoing struggle to stop the Lich King, Tirion Fordring of the Argent Crusade has joined forces with Darion Mograine of the Knights of the Ebon Blade in order to assault Icecrown Citadel with a unified army called the Ashen Verdict.

Shadowlands This section concerns content related to Shadowlands.

Many years later, it would be revealed that the Forge of Souls' true purpose was to extract the world-soul of Azeroth through Icecrown and Torghast into the Sepulcher of the First Ones, where the Zovaal the Jailer intended to use it to power the Machine of Origination to rewrite reality. He was stopped just shy of victory by the very same heroes who'd once used the Forge to try to reach the Lich King.[1]

Following the defeat of the Jailer, the Forge of Souls ceased to siphon Azerite from the planet.

Dungeon denizens

Bosses

IconSmall Human Male.gif Bronjahm, the Godfather of Souls
An instrument of reckoning, Bronjahm watches over the engines in the Forge of Souls. He must be killed if the soul grinders are to be destroyed.
IconSmall Reliquary.gif The Devourer of Souls
As the chief operator of the engines found in this wing, the Devourer stands guard over the souls stolen by the Lich King.

Monsters

Mob Abilities Heroic mode
IconSmall BoneGiant.gif Soulguard Watchman Bone giant. Always in groups of two. Casts Shroud of Runes: eight-second/four-charge spell reflect. Also Unholy Rage: increases damage/attack speed by 10% for 10 seconds.
IconSmall FloatingSkull.gif Spiteful Apparition Floating skull. Invisible. Aggro radius of 15-20 yards. Once aggroed, it will close to melee then cast Spite (a PBAoE) once for 4500-5500 Shadow damage if it is not killed first. Then despawns. Spite hits for 7200-8800.
IconSmall Cultist Female.gifIconSmall NightElf Female.gif Soulguard Adept Cultist. Part of the four/five-pulls. Casts Shadow Bolt: 2500-3400 damage. Also Shadow Mend: 2.5 sec cast 9k-11k heal and Drain Life: 6000 health over 4 sec
IconSmall SkeletalMage2.gif Soulguard Bonecaster Skeletal mage. Part of the four/five-pulls. Casts Bone Volley: 3770-4230 damage to enemies within 30 yards. Also Shield of Bones: Absorbs 5k damage, if 5k absorbed, deals 5k damage to enemies within 15 yards. Bone Volley hits for 6958-7042. Shield of Bones absorbs 10k.
IconSmall CultistGnome Male.gifIconSmall BloodElf Female.gifIconSmall Dwarf Male.gif Soulguard Reaper Cultist. Part of the four-pulls. Casts Shadow Lance: 4475-5525 Shadowfrost damage and Frost Nova.
IconSmall CultistOrc Female.gifIconSmall Draenei Female.gifIconSmall BloodElf Male.gif Soulguard Animator Cultist. Part of the three/five-pulls. Casts Shadow Bolt: 2500-3400 damage. Also Soul Sickness: 60% slow for 8 sec. and 5 second stun if not removed before it wears off
IconSmall Shade.gif Soul Horror Shade. Part of the three/five-pulls. Being channeled by the two/four surrounding it.
IconSmall Wraith.gif Spectral Warden Wraith. Solo pull. Three between Bronjahm and the reliquary. Veil of Shadow: 75% incoming heals reduction curse. Also: Wail of Souls: 4250-5750 Shadow to all inside 40 yards. Wail of Souls: 5950-8050 Shadow.

Geography

Inspiration

The name for this instance might be inspired by the Forge of Souls of the Warhammer 40.000 universe: a workshop which crafts the unholy weapons of Daemons. Among its creations are the Soul Grinders, terrible machines fused with daemons.

Heroic at Level 85

All trash mobs are soloable by most classes if one is farming for the  [Battered Hilt] or gold (about half will drop in excess of one gold). Both bosses are skippable by hugging the outer edges of their respective rooms, though some classes should be able to solo them. This allows for continuous access into the Pit of Saron at the end of the instance to continue farming without having to run back to the start.

Patch changes

  • Wrath-Logo-Small.png Patch 3.3.2 (2010-02-01):
    • The Devourer of Souls will now cast Mirrored Souls less often.
    • The Spell Reflect ability has been altered on several creatures. It now has a cast time, only has 2 charges, and has a 75% chance of reflecting spells.
  • Wrath-Logo-Small.png Patch 3.3.0 (2009-12-08): Added.
